Elmise’s Journey: From Hardship to a Loving Home

Elmise, a bright 10-year-old with a radiant smile, is now thriving in our foster care program—but her journey here has been far from easy.

She and her sister grew up with their mother, who struggled with mental illness and was unable to care for them properly. After their father passed away, their situation worsened. The girls fell into malnutrition and homelessness, often sleeping on strangers’ porches. Eventually, their mother abandoned them, and the family lost all contact.

Their older brother tried to help, but without success. One day, while Elmise and her sister were on the streets, a representative from our mission met them. Moved by their story, he brought them to our clinic. Elmise was only five years old at the time and suffering from severe level-3 malnutrition, weighing just 11 kg.

She was immediately admitted to our nutrition center, where a personalized treatment plan—including medications, therapeutic milk, Medika Mamba, and a carefully monitored diet—helped her gradually regain strength.

Thanks to the dedicated care of our team, Elmise recovered fully from malnutrition. Today, at 10 years old and weighing 23 kg, she is healthy, energetic, and full of life. After locating their grandmother, we learned she loved the girls deeply but was unable to care for them due to her age and limited resources.

To provide stability and love, Elmise and her sister were placed in a foster family. Today, they live with a caring mom, dad, and little brother. They attend school, go to church, and are thriving in a safe and nurturing environment.
